Job description
Prescient Edge is seeking a Junior Systems Engineer to support a Federal Government client.

Benefits

At Prescient Edge, we believe that acting with integrity and serving our employees is the key to everyone's success. To that end, we provide employees with a best in class benefits package that includes:
• A competitive salary with performance bonus opportunities
• Comprehensive healthcare benefits, including medical, vision, dental, and orthodontia coverage
• A substantial retirement plan with no vesting schedule
• Career development opportunities, including on-the-job training, tuition reimbursement, and networking
• A positive work environment where employees are respected, supported, and engaged
• Salary range: $80,000 - $90,000. Salary to be determined by the education, experience, knowledge, skills and the abilities of the applicant internal equity, and alignment with market data

Description:
• Provide support to the systems engineering of SOF C5ISR systems that are fielded and out-of-production including engineering analysis, requirements definition, solution engineering, logistics planning, and Test and Evaluation (T&E).
• Provide support to the systems engineering of SOF C5ISR systems that are in production, modernization, and modification phases including engineering analysis, requirements definition, solution engineering, logistics planning, and T&E.
• Provide support to the systems engineering of SOF C5ISR systems that are in all phases of the project life cycle including analysis, requirements, engineering, logistics planning, and T&E.
• Provide support to systems engineering of SOF C5ISR systems that are in varying phases of research and development including engineering analysis, design, planning, and T&E.
• Support research and gaining knowledge of the latest emergent technologies and products (both commercial and non-commercial) that best serve the SOF communities operational needs, threats, and gaps considering existing trade studies or analyses of alternatives.
• Support studies to assess the feasibility of the latest technologies and products for suitability to SOF C5ISR specific applications to improve existing systems and provide new capabilities, considering affordability, applicability, size, weight, power, and environmental needs.
• Shall support assessing requirements of SOF C5ISR systems, subsystems, and components through consideration of required utilization, performance, cybersecurity, safety, user feedback, deficiency reports, field experience, Combat Mission Needs Statements (CMNSs), and environmental and operational data.
• Support the tasks associated with conducting site surveys and reviewing existing surveys of relevant facilities, platforms, systems, locations, and units and consequently identify requirements and constraints to include: space considerations, security constraints, human factors, operational environment, and capabilities.
• Shall support requirements analysis considering Original Equipment Manufacturer (OEM) certifications and specifications as well as required cybersecurity postures and vulnerabilities and subsequently provide recommendations to resolve or mitigate potential threats within a requirements traceability matrix.
• Shall execute and/or shall support the development of preliminary and detailed designs of new and existing SOF C5ISR systems based on approved requirements by identifying potential risk areas, alternatives, and recommended design modifications to meet interoperability requirements.
• Shall execute and/or shall support the design or redesign of systems for covert operations, concealment, feature disguise, tamper-proof operation, fail-safe operation, intrusion detection and self-destruct features, and extreme environment operation.
• Shall support solution engineering by developing documentation or inputs to documentation IAW applicable law and DoD, non-DoD, and specific agency policy to maintain compliance for an in-depth cybersecurity posture, including vulnerability assessments, security requirements, architectures, and processes and procedures for both in-place and proposed systems.
• Shall support system design by developing or providing inputs to designs; modifying technical reports, drawings, and material lists; and by participating in meetings that require system design expertise such as technical reviews, functional and physical configuration audits, and conferences/presentations.

Job Requirements

Experience:
• Less than 3 years of experience required.

Education:
• Bachelors' degree in engineering or any type of engineering discipline.

Security Clearance:
• Security clearance required Secret.

Location:
• Contractor Site within 50 miles of WOLF St. Inigoes, MD
